What affects the price

When you look at a full remodel, the final number depends on several moving parts. The biggest factor is the scope of work—are you just refreshing surfaces or doing a complete gut renovation with structural changes? Your choice of materials, like high-end appliances or custom cabinetry, will shift the budget significantly. Additionally, the condition of your home’s existing plumbing, electrical, and HVAC systems plays a role; updates here are often necessary but can add to the bottom line.
